Gone in Sixty Seconds (2000)

Gone in Sixty Seconds (also known as Gone in 60 Seconds) is a 2000 American action thriller directed by Dominic Sena.


The following weapons were used in the film Gone in Sixty Seconds:


Handguns

Beretta 92FS Inox

Detective Roland Castlebeck (Delroy Lindo) uses a Beretta 92FS Inox as his sidearm throughout the film.

Beretta 92FS

Detective Drycoff (Timothy Olyphant) uses a Beretta 92FS as his sidearm throughout the film.

Walther PPK/S

Raymond Calitri (Christopher Eccleston) uses a Walther PPK/S as his sidearm of choice. It is notably used near the end of the film.

Beretta 84F "Cheetah"

When Raymond Calitri (Christopher Eccleston) threatens to crush Memphis' brother Kip (Giovanni Ribisi), Memphis (Nicolas Cage) pulls a Beretta 84F "Cheetah" off one of his thugs and demands him to stop.

Glock 17

The failed carjacker (Rainbow Borden) pulls a Glock 17 on Donny Astricky (Chi McBride), and is subsequently disarmed and comically chastised by Donny for his "lazy" attempt to steal a car.

SIG-Sauer P226

Two of Calitri's thugs carry SIG-Sauer P226s, which are pointed at Memphis when he points the Beretta 84F at Calitri. They are later seen when the thugs prepare to kill Memphis near the climax of the film.

Smith & Wesson 5903

A CHP officer (Jesse Corti) draws a Smith & Wesson 5903 handgun when he busts the gangbangers staking out Memphis and Kip.

Shotguns

Remington 870 (Sawed-Off)

Several gangbangers that chase Memphis (Nicolas Cage) and Kip (Giovanni Ribisi) use sawed-off Remington 870 shotguns.
